Los Angeles Dodgers Acquire Amed Rosario from Rays

The Los Angeles Dodgers have made another significant move as the MLB trade deadline approaches, acquiring versatile infielder Amed Rosario from the Tampa Bay Rays. In exchange, the Rays will receive right-handed pitcher Michael Flynn, solidifying both teams' rosters with critical additions for the season's home stretch.

The Dodgers' Strategic Acquisition

The Dodgers are currently facing a string of injuries and player absences, which necessitated this strategic acquisition. Amed Rosario, a well-rounded utility player, has primarily covered second base, third base, shortstop, and right field this season. His capability to adapt and fill in multiple roles makes him a valuable asset, especially as the Dodgers contend with an injury-depleted lineup. With a .307/.331/.417 slash line and two home runs in 76 games this season, Rosario brings with him a consistent bat and reliable defensive skills.

Navigating Injuries and Absences

The Dodgers' injury list includes significant names. Max Muncy is on the mend from an oblique strain, while Mookie Betts is out with a broken hand. Miguel Rojas is managing a flexor strain, and Freddie Freeman is absent due to a family emergency. These absences have prompted the Dodgers to seek reinforcements actively and ensure they maintain their competitive edge in the tight NL West race. The acquisition of Rosario, along with other recent trades, demonstrates the Dodgers' commitment to bolstering their roster amid these challenges.

Pitching Moves and Prospects

The Dodgers also made a notable (albeit somewhat surprising) decision to designate veteran left-handed pitcher Ryan Yarbrough for assignment. This move likely seeks to clear space on their roster for new acquisitions and realign their pitching strategy. In return for Rosario, the Rays received Michael Flynn, a promising right-hander who has posted a 4.25 ERA with 59 strikeouts in 42 1/3 innings across Double-A and Triple-A this season. Flynn’s potential could offer the Rays a valuable arm for their future pitching needs.

Amed Rosario’s Career Year

Rosario, set to become a free agent, is en route to achieving a career-best OPS+. As articulated in the article's narrative, "We'll conclude with Rosario, an impending free agent who is on pace to deliver a career-best OPS+. That topline success hasn't been accompanied by a shift toward a conventional profile. He still doesn't walk or hit the ball particularly hard; rather, he excels by hitting them where they ain't, with that manifesting in the form of line drives and ground balls."

Rosario’s ability to consistently get on base, despite not conforming to traditional power-hitting or high-walk profiles, underscores his importance to any lineup. His skill set offers the Dodgers a versatile and reliable option as they navigate a competitive and injury-ridden season.

Dodgers in the Standings

With a 63-44 record and a 6.5-game lead in the NL West, the Dodgers are well-positioned for a playoff run. However, maintaining this lead requires strategic roster management and overcoming the adversity posed by injuries and player absences. The recent acquisition of Tommy Edman and Michael Kopech in a three-team trade further exemplifies the Dodgers' proactive approach. As they gear up for the final stretch of the season, these new additions will be crucial in their pursuit of postseason success.
